The JSAUX Steam Deck Dock is a premium 5-in-1 docking station engineered for next-level portable gaming. Featuring HDMI 2.1 output at 4K 120Hz, 100W USB-C power delivery, dual USB-A ports, and a stable 100Mbps Ethernet connection, it supports multiple handhelds including Steam Deck OLED, ASUS ROG Ally X, Legion Go, and MSI Claw. Crafted from durable aluminum alloy, it offers plug-and-play ease, reliable charging under load, and a compact design ideal for both desktop setups and on-the-go use.

Capable, compact docking station that earns its place on the desk
The JSAUX docking station has become a popular recommendation in the Steam Deck and portable gaming community, and after extended daily use it’s easy to understand why — it solves the “I want my Deck on a TV without a tangle of separate cables” problem in one reasonably priced package. Setup is plug and play in the truest sense. Connected to my Steam Deck via USB-C, the dock recognised display output, USB peripherals, and began charging simultaneously without any configuration required. No driver installation, no fiddling — that frictionless experience matters more than it sounds when you’re switching between handheld and docked modes regularly. The 65W charging is the key selling point and it delivers accurately. The Steam Deck charges at a proper rate rather than the trickle you get from underpowered alternatives — importantly it maintains charge under load during graphically demanding sessions rather than slowly draining while technically plugged in, which is a failure mode common to cheaper docks. Display output via HDMI handles 4K without issue on compatible displays, and 1080p output is clean and stable with no signal dropout during use. For Steam Deck gaming specifically, 1080p at 60fps is the practical target and this handles it without complaint. Port selection is practical — USB-A ports handle keyboard, mouse, and controller connections simultaneously without bandwidth issues. The Ethernet port is a genuine addition for anyone who’s suffered through WiFi instability during online sessions or large downloads. Build quality is solid for the price point. The aluminium finish feels premium, dissipates heat effectively during extended use, and doesn’t flex or creak. Compact enough to travel with meaningfully — fits in a Steam Deck carry case side pocket. Pros: ∙ True plug and play, zero configuration ∙ Accurate 65W charging — maintains charge under load ∙ Stable 4K/1080p HDMI output ∙ Ethernet port adds genuine value ∙ Aluminium build handles heat well ∙ Compact enough for travel Cons: ∙ USB-C passthrough position can be awkward depending on desk setup ∙ Gets warm during extended 4K output — not concerning but noticeable ∙ HDMI 2.0 rather than 2.1 — limits 4K to 60Hz maximum ∙ Cable between dock and Deck could be slightly longer For Steam Deck owners wanting a clean docked setup without spending on an official solution that doesn’t exist, or laptop users needing a compact multi-port hub with real charging capability, the JSAUX delivers reliably. A sensible buy at this price point.

Works perfectly – reliable dock that just does its job
After trying a cheaper version that simply didn’t work, I decided to go with this JSAUX Steam Deck Dock, and it was absolutely the right decision. It worked straight away out of the box — I plugged it into my Steam Deck, and everything connected instantly with no setup or configuration needed. The build quality feels solid, even though the dock itself is lightweight and compact, which makes it easy to move around or store when not in use. I usually disconnect it when I’m done, and it takes up almost no space on my desk. The HDMI output runs smoothly at 4K 60Hz, and the extra ports are genuinely useful — the Ethernet connection is stable, and both USB-A ports work reliably for peripherals. I also appreciate the 100W USB-C port, which ensures my Steam Deck charges while docked without any power issues. After a few weeks of daily use, I can confidently say this is a high-quality, plug-and-play dock that performs exactly as promised. It’s an excellent choice for anyone who wants a simple, compact, and dependable docking station for their Steam Deck or compatible devices.
